Comprehending the very best Seasons for Tree Trimming
When's the most effective time to trim your trees? The answer depends on understanding the seasons. Late winter season to early spring is frequently excellent, as trees are still dormant. This timing decreases tension and promotes much healthier growth when they awaken.
However, if you're managing blooming trees, consider trimming right after their blooms fade. This ensures you won't remove next year's blossoms.
In summertime, light trimming can aid preserve shape and remove any type of dead or diseased branches. Prevent heavy trimming during fall, as trees are planning for inactivity and might battle to recover.
Eventually, understanding your tree varieties and regional climate will certainly lead your trimming routine. Pick sensibly, and your trees will flourish perfectly year-round.
Important Trimming Techniques for Healthy And Balanced Trees
Trimming your trees efficiently is critical for their wellness and longevity. Beginning by utilizing clean, sharp tools to make specific cuts, which helps avoid damage and illness.
Concentrate on eliminating dead, damaged, or going across branches initially; this encourages much better airflow and sunshine penetration. When cutting, aim for an angle that advertises healing and minimizes the danger of rot. Constantly prune just outside the branch collar, the puffy location where the branch meets the trunk, to enhance healing.
For young trees, form them by selectively pruning to develop a strong structure. Ultimately, prevent over-pruning; removing too much foliage can worry your tree.
